Subject: Re: [PATCH v1 07/24] kvm: arm64: Create nVHE copy of cpu_logical_map

On 2020-11-11 13:03, David Brazdil wrote:
>> > +/*
>> > + * nVHE copy of data structures tracking available CPU cores.
>> > + * Only entries for CPUs that were online at KVM init are populated.
>> > + * Other CPUs should not be allowed to boot because their features were
>> > + * not checked against the finalized system capabilities.
>> > + */
>> > +u64 __ro_after_init __cpu_logical_map[NR_CPUS] = { [0 ... NR_CPUS-1]
>> > = INVALID_HWID };
>> 
>> I'm not sure what __ro_after_init means once we get S2 isolation.
> 
> It is stretching the definition of 'init' a bit, I know, but I don't 
> see what
> your worry is about S2? The intention is to mark this read-only for 
> .hyp.text
> at runtime. With S2, the host won't be able to write to it after KVM 
> init.
> Obviously that's currently not the case.

More importantly, EL2 can write to it at any time, which is the bit I'm 
worried
about, as it makes the annotation misleading.

> One thing we might change in the future is marking it RW for some 
> initial
> setup in a HVC handler, then marking it RO for the rest of uptime.

That'd be a desirable outcome, and it would be consistent with the rest
of the kernel.

> 
>> 
>> > +
>> > +u64 cpu_logical_map(int cpu)
>> 
>> nit: is there any reason why "cpu" cannot be unsigned? The thought
>> of a negative CPU number makes me shiver...
> 
> Same here. That's how it's defined in kernel proper, so I went with 
> that.

I'm happy to deviate from the kernel (give the function a different name
if this clashes with existing include files).

We can also fix the rest of the kernel (I've just written the trivial 
patch).
